關於部落格
Android‧教學分享‧娛樂共享
  • 67379

    累積人氣

  • 0

    今日人氣

    0

    追蹤人氣

[android]螢幕旋轉時不觸發onCreate()

若要防止手機旋轉時Activity被系統重新啟動,就必須攔截手機旋轉的事件,在事件被攔截之後會呼叫onConfigurationChanged(Configuration newConfig)事件通知,Activity就不會被系統重新啟動!
 
在AndroidMainfast.xml中設定允許設定改變:
<uses-permission android:name="android.permission.CHANGE_CONFIGURATION" />
 
在AndroidMainfast.xml檔案中對要攔截旋轉事件的Activity加入屬性:
android:configChanges="orientation"
相簿設定
標籤設定
相簿狀態